What door and window repair costs in Mobile, AL (2026)
| Job | Typical range (USD) | Unit |
|---|---|---|
| Foggy window defogging | $65–$220 | per window |
| Single-pane glass replacement | $130–$260 | per pane |
| Double-pane glass replacement | $220–$480 | per window |
| Window hardware repair | $65–$180 | per window |
| Door adjustment or minor repair | $55–$420 | per door |
Estimates: typical US ranges adjusted for Mobile's regional price level (about 12% below the national average; BEA RPP 2024 all items, MSA). Get two or three quotes for your exact job.

What's different about door and window repair in Mobile
In Mobile, humid heat and frequent rain make moisture control a practical part of door and window repair. At Mobile Regional Airport, normal annual precipitation is 67.08 inches, with July normal high and low temperatures of 90.9°F and 73.1°F. Fogged insulated glass, failing caulk, weatherstripping, and hardware deserve attention before moisture contributes to larger frame concerns. Homes in Midtown, Ashland Place, and Old Dauphin Way may also reflect the area’s substantial share of older-era construction.
Mobile’s 2024 recovery plan, citing 2022 ACS, reports that 63.5% of occupied homes were built before 1979, including 38.1% built from 1960–79. For older doors and windows, have the scope checked for rot, warping, glass needs, and custom or discontinued hardware. Minor repair does not usually fall under a single trade licence, but structural or code-related work may require a local permit. Confirm scope with Build Mobile — Permitting. Book before late-summer storm demand where possible; spring or fall can be easier for non-emergency repairs.

Licensing and permits in Alabama
No single trade licence usually governs minor door/window repair in the US or Canada; use an insured contractor and obtain local permits for structural or code-related work.
Residential permits are issued by the local municipal or county building official where a permitting program exists; confirm scope locally, because local codes and exemptions vary. In Mobile, permits come from the Build Mobile — Permitting.
Tax: Separately stated labor to repair or install property is exempt from sales tax; fabrication labor is taxable.
Best time to book in Mobile
Book before late-summer storm demand where possible; non-emergency repairs are usually easier to schedule in spring or fall. Peak demand: July, August and September. Typical job length: 1-3 hours; frame repairs may take a day.
DIY or pro? Caulk, weatherstripping, and simple hardware swaps are reasonable DIY; hire a pro for glass, failed insulated units, rot, or structural frame work.
